Detailed explanation-1: -Cell differentiation is a process by which a particular cell becomes specific or specialized. In the human body stem cells can differentiate multiple cell types, as these cells can continuously divide to differentiate into different cell types.

Detailed explanation-2: -They can give rise to specialized cells: Stem cells go through a process called differentiation and create special types of cells (muscle, nerve, skin, etc.).

Detailed explanation-3: -Under the right conditions in the body or a laboratory, stem cells divide to form more cells called daughter cells. These daughter cells become either new stem cells or specialized cells (differentiation) with a more specific function, such as blood cells, brain cells, heart muscle cells or bone cells.

Detailed explanation-4: -Most cells are specialised to perform particular functions, such as red blood cells? that carry oxygen around our bodies in the blood, but they are unable to divide. Stem cells provide new cells for the body as it grows, and replace specialised cells that are damaged or lost.
